Your Downsizing Options in Ontario

When you’re ready to downsize, there are a few ways to sell your house. Each one has its own pros and cons.

Option 1: Traditional Sale

Listing with a real estate agent is the most common approach.

What to expect:

  • Preparing your home for the market
  • Staging and professional photos
  • Multiple showings
  • Negotiations with buyers

Challenges:

  • Time-consuming
  • No guaranteed closing timeline
  • Potential costs for repairs and upgrades

If you’re not in a rush, this can work. But if you want to sell your house fast, it might not be the best fit.

Option 2: For Sale By Owner

Some homeowners try to handle everything themselves.

Why people try it:

  • Avoid agent commissions
  • Full control over the process

Where it gets tricky:

  • Pricing the home correctly
  • Marketing effectively
  • Handling legal paperwork

Without experience, this can turn into more work than expected.

Downsizing Timeline Comparison

MethodAverage Timeline
Traditional Sale60 to 120 days
For Sale by Owner60 to 150 days
Cash Sale7 to 21 days
